How does Elizabethtown, NC compare to Aberdeen, NC? Elizabethtown has a population of 3,294 with a median household income of $32,577, while Aberdeen has 8,969 residents and a median income of $72,955. Below you'll find a detailed breakdown of demographics, economy, and housing for both cities.
